Sergey Karaganov, a former senior advisor to Presidents Yeltsin and Putin, talks about Russia's 'existential crisis' in Ukraine and relations with the West. Our Turkey correspondent Mark Lowen heads to Diyarbakir in the Kurdish heartlands on his Turkey election road trip and the collapse of a terrorism trial in the UK collapses raising questions on British policy in Syria and the involvement of the secret services.
